BiblioBoP: a promising scope of bottom of the pyramid related research through a bibliometric approach

Debadrita Panda, Sabyasachi Mukhopadhyay, Tej Narayan Shaw and Subhadip Banerjee

International Journal of Bibliometrics in Business and Management, 2022, vol. 2, issue 1, 75-105

Abstract: The emergent field of bottom of the pyramid (BoP) is rapidly evolving in terms of academic publications. It has become imperative to keep track of the publications to find out various information like authors, country, emerging themes, research gap and further scope of research. This paper proposes a bibliometric approach and begins with identifying 1,113 articles on the global perspective from the Scopus database. With the help of Biblioshiny, a web interface for Bibliometrix package, publication evolution over time, identification of current research areas and potential direction of future research and many more have been identified for a refined result of 1,029 papers. This mixed review method involving the quantitative bibliometric analysis and qualitative content analysis indicates a sustainable picture of current research and noteworthy future scope for both global and Indian perspectives. As a whole, this study aims to provide a robust roadmap about the BoP literature.
